Analysis

Guam recorded 8.3% for adjusted savings: education expenditure in 2021. That is the lowest value across all 52 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is unchanged over ten years.

Over the whole period, adjusted savings: education expenditure in Guam peaked at 13.2% in 1970 and was at its lowest, 8.3%, in 1985.

That places Guam 10th out of 200 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 52 years of available data.

Education expenditure refers to the current operating expenditures in education, including wages and salaries and excluding capital investments in buildings and equipment.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of Gross National Income (GNI) which is the total income earned by all residents within an economic territory during an accounting period. It is equal to gross domestic product plus earned income receivable from abroad minus earned income payable abroad.
